Mr John Vielvoye (left), a grape grower advisory officer from British Columbia, Canada with; Mr David Jackson (second left), one of the seminar’s organisers, from Lincoln College; Dr Helen Fisher, a research scientist with the Ministry of Agriculture and Food, Ontario, Canada; and Mr Norbert Becker, a scientist from Freiburg, West Germany. They were at the grape growing seminar at College yesterday.
